Senior Software Engineer

4 days ago


Singapore APPLE SOUTH ASIA PTE. LTD. Full time

Summary The Retail and Enterprise Network Development team is seeking a creative, self-motivated and highly skilled engineer to design, construct, and optimize orchestration and observability applications for our extensive global network infrastructure and services. The ideal candidate will lead a global team in developing and maintaining scalable, high-availability applications and services. Success in this role necessitates the engineer possess exceptional leadership, collaboration and communication abilities. Description The Retail and Enterprise Network Development Team is responsible for software solutions that help our network operators deploy infrastructure and monitor services in Apple retail stores, offices, labs and manufacturing facilities. Responsibilities of this role include building, scaling and supporting our orchestration and observability solutions used to manage those network environments. You will be required to mentor junior engineers, work with key stakeholders, engage partners about network management and automation strategies and clearly present strategies. The Senior Network Services Software Engineer will be expected to be a thought leader-steering strategies to create broader organizational efficiencies. This person will need to obsess over the customer experience and drive operational excellence in their everyday work. Besides a strong technical role, this position also requires strong people skills and an individual who enjoys the dynamic nature of Apple's environment. Responsibilities Design, develop, and maintain high-performance, scalable, and robust software systems Lead architectural decisions and implement best practices in software design Collaborate with cross-functional/global teams to define, design, and ship new features Optimize application performance and ensure high availability Mentor junior developers and provide technical leadership to the team Participate in code reviews and ensure code quality standards are met Troubleshoot, debug and upgrade existing systems Stay current with emerging technologies and industry trends Minimum Qualifications At least 7+ years of professional experience in software engineering Professional experience in Go and Python software development Professional experience leveraging common database systems (PostgreSQL, Clickhouse, MongoDB) Professional experience building and managing software applications at scale Professional experience with modern DevOps practices including CI/CD pipelines, containerization (e.g. Docker, K8s), and orchestrating both physical and cloud infrastructure (e.g. AWS, GCP) Preferred Qualifications Experience with RESTful API design and implementation Experience writing effective unit tests and debugging skills Applied knowledge of network protocols and security practices Familiar with : Software Development Lifecycle Web Application Development API Development Systems Networking Apple is an equal opportunity employer that is committed to inclusion and diversity, and thus we treat all applicants fairly and equally. Apple is committed to working with and providing reasonable accommodation to applicants with physical and mental disabilities.



  • Singapore Propel Software Solutions Full time

    **COMPANY** Propel Software is a US based company that transforms the way product companies work. Our product value management platform connects commercial and product teams to optimize decision making, drive process efficiencies, and engage customers with compelling products and experiences. Propel has a proven track record of improving product quality,...

  • Software Recruiter

    1 week ago


    Singapore Argent Software Full time

    EXPERIENCED Singaporean Software Recruiter -- $SG 100,000 base; $SG 2,000 Per Hire. You have at least five years’ experience in recruiting senior systems software salesmen and field engineers. You both like and are good at your job All training and computer hardware suppliedYou have a quiet home office; 8 - 5 Monday to Friday; **No travel Base**: SGD...

  • Software Engineer I

    3 days ago


    Singapore MRI Software Full time $60,000 - $120,000 per year

    Job DescriptionDevelop web application prototypes, new technologies and products.Build highly responsive and scalable web applications.Build fully functional web applications with interfaces to backend database, writing clean and maintainable code.Build fully functional, clear, testable backend RESTful/SOAP APIs with interfaces to backend database.Resolve...


  • Singapore VANGUARD SOFTWARE PTE. LTD. Full time

    Overview We are seeking a Software QA Engineer to lead quality assurance efforts on complex, high-impact features and systems. You will take ownership of test strategy, automation, and process improvements while mentoring junior team members. Working closely with cross-functional teams, you will ensure delivery of reliable, maintainable, and high-quality...


  • Singapore TESCOM (SINGAPORE) SOFTWARE SYSTEMS TESTING PTE LTD. Full time

    **Tescom Singapore **is looking for a **:Senior Software QA Engineer You will: - Develop and execute test cases, scripts, plans and procedures (manual and automated) - Assist in the coordination of User Acceptance Testing with stakeholders - Manage testing environments and logistics for each test stage (SIT/UAT) - Monitor the readiness of test environments...


  • Singapore PSA Singapore Full time

    Software Engineer/Senior Software Engineer Join to apply for the Software Engineer/Senior Software Engineer role at PSA Singapore Continue with Google Continue with Google Software Engineer/Senior Software Engineer Join to apply for the Software Engineer/Senior Software Engineer role at PSA Singapore We’re looking for Software Engineers to join our Agile...


  • Singapore PSA Singapore Full time

    Software Engineer/Senior Software Engineer Join to apply for the Software Engineer/Senior Software Engineer role at PSA Singapore Continue with Google Continue with Google Software Engineer/Senior Software Engineer Join to apply for the Software Engineer/Senior Software Engineer role at PSA Singapore We're looking for Software Engineers to join our Agile...


  • Singapore Veeam Software Full time

    Overview Get AI-powered advice on this job and more exclusive features. Direct message the job poster from Veeam Software Senior Talent Acquisition Partner - ANZ, India & SAARC regions at Veeam Software At Veeam, Solution Engineers work closely with sales and help to evangelize our product offerings to our end-users and partners. The Vault Solution Engineer...

  • Software Engineer

    3 days ago


    Singapore Sioux High Tech Software Ltd. Full time

    ABOUT SIOUX Sioux is a strategic high-tech solutions provider that develops, innovates and assembles complex high-tech systems. We have a team of over 1,200 dedicated engineers who either support our clients or serve as their Research and Development department. Our strong productivity allows us to speed up product development, giving our clients a...


  • Singapore The Digital and Intelligence Service (DIS) Full time

    Join to apply for the Senior Software Engineer role at The Digital and Intelligence Service (DIS) Join to apply for the Senior Software Engineer role at The Digital and Intelligence Service (DIS) Senior Software Engineer – Digital Ops-Tech Centre (DOTC) About Us TheDigital Ops Tech Centre (DOTC) is a new setup, formed within the Digital and Intelligence...